Population

How many people, and the typical age.

The total population is small at 34 people, which is lower than about 78% of similar areas. The typical resident's age is 42, which is noticeably older than the New South Wales average of 39.

Age profile

How the population splits across age groups.

There are no children under 15 here, a figure far below the national average of 18.2%. People aged 65 and over make up 8.8% of the population, which is well below the state figure of 17.6%.

Identity & relationships

First Nations identity and marital status.

No residents identify as Aboriginal or Torres Strait Islander, which is well below the national figure of 3.2%. Most people are married (69.2%) or have never married (34.6%), while those in de facto relationships are far below the state average.
